Detached five-bay two-storey farmhouse, built c.1840, with flat-roofed extension to rear and gable-fronted porch to front. Now derelict. Set within its own grounds. Hipped slate roof with rendered chimneystacks, terracotta ridge tiles and cast-iron rainwater goods, terracotta ridge cresting and finials to porch. Pebbledashed render to walls with smooth rendered plinth and quoins. Channelled render to porch. Replacement aluminium windows with tooled stone sills. Some timber casement windows to rear. Timber casement windows to porch with some stained glass. Timber and glazed replacement door. Wall to rear of house with ruined outbuildings set around yard showing traces of cobbling. Rendered sweeping wall and piers to front with replacement wrought-iron gate. Mature trees to front site.
